1 votos

sudo chown "Operación no permitida" - ¿cómo resolver los permisos para permitir chown por parte de los usuarios admin o Root?

Como control de cordura estaba sudo chown de algunas carpetas por haber ejecutado previamente algunos comandos que generaron algunas root archivos propios en mi $HOME . Terminé viendo un error en este proceso que me dio curiosidad:

chown: Library/Caches/com.mailplaneapp.Mailplane3/my@domain.tld/Downloads/151623a0c45f2b4_0.1.pdf: Operation not permitted

ls -l@ Library/Caches/com.mailplaneapp.Mailplane3/my@domain.tld/Downloads/151623a0c45f2b4_0.1.pdf no revela nada demasiado notable en este sentido:

-rw-r--r--@ 1 USERNAME  staff  335080 Aug 17  2018 Library/Caches/com.mailplaneapp.Mailplane3/my@domain.tld/Downloads/151623a0c45f2b4_0.1.pdf
    com.apple.metadata:kMDItemWhereFroms       284

He notado esto mismo en otros archivos de esta carpeta. Hay algo que pueda hacer para quitar los permisos que puedan estar impidiendo a un usuario admin / Root modificar la propiedad a través de chown ?

0 votos

¿Qué problema intenta resolver cambiando los atributos? ¿Por qué quiere cambiar la propiedad de este archivo? ¿Qué comandos has ejecutado que han creado archivos con propiedad Root en tu Home? ¿Qué versión de MacOS?

2voto

moodforaday Puntos 2633

Pruebe uno o ambos comandos:

sudo chflags noschg '/path/to/file.ext'

sudo chflags nouchg '/path/to/file.ext'

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X